Samsung forecasts robust AI chip demand amidst soaring profits
Samsung projects a strong demand for AI-driven chips, as it reported a more than 15-fold growth in its second-quarter operating profit. Samsung’s fourth-generation HBM, or HBM3, has been approved by Nvidia for use in its H20 graphics processor, developed for the Chinese market.

Who pioneered AI? The evolution of artificial intelligence
The development of AI is a tale of collective effort, with numerous scientists, engineers, and researchers from around the world contributing to its progress. Alan Turing proposed the famous ‘Turing Test’ and explored whether machines could exhibit intelligence similar to that of humans.
